JOB QUALIFICATIONS Minimum Education (Indicate minimum education or degree required.) * Graduate of an accredited RN Training Program. Preferred Education (Indicate preferred education or degree required.) * N/A Minimum Work Experience and Qualifications (Indicate minimum years of job experience, skills or abilities required for the job.) * Minimum of six months experience within the past 2 years working in a general acute care facility or has equivalent competency appropriate to the type of sub-acute patient for which the facility provides care.  * Ability to communicate effectively verbally and in writing. * Must be able to work in a union environment. Preferred Work Experience and Qualifications (Indicate preferred years of job experience, skills or abilities required for the job.) * Certified Rehabilitation Registered Nurse (CRRN) preferred   Required Licensure, Certification, Registration or Designation (List any licensure or certification required and specify name of agency.) * Current California RN license * American Heart Association BLS card * Assault Response Competency (ARC) required (within 30 days of hire) * Los Angeles County Fire Card (within 30 days of hire) Shift: Nights Hours: 12 Shift Hours: 6:45pm - 7:15am Weekly Hours: 36 Type: Full-Time FTE: 0.9
